Ffern.co is a bootstrapped and profitable London-based luxury fragrance maker that has achieved 300% growth over the last two years. Known for its obsessive attention to craft and storytelling, the brand operates a unique subscription model with over 500,000 people on its waitlist for organic, quarterly scent releases.
Ffern.co is looking for a Product Lead to own a conversion experience that pairs high-emotion editorial storytelling with rigorous performance growth. Leading the highest-impact pod of designers and engineers, you will manage the primary acquisition funnel. You'll drive subscriber growth through experimentation while shaping the foundational product culture at this iconic brand.
Location: London, UK
Why this role is remarkable:
- Lead the highest-impact digital product pod at a high-growth luxury brand that has built a 500,000-person waitlist and achieved 300% growth in two years.
- Own the end-to-end conversion journey for a unique subscription model where craft and quality are prioritized over traditional, aggressive ecommerce tactics.
- Directly shape how product is developed and iterated at Ffern.co, setting company-wide standards for A/B testing, roadmapping, and experimentation tooling.
What You Will Do:
- Lead a cross-functional pod of four designers and software engineers to optimize the primary onboarding and monetization funnel.
- Drive subscriber growth through a robust experimentation roadmap focusing on pricing, packaging, payments, and high-consideration upsells.
- Establish and evangelize consistent frameworks for reporting, measurement, and product management processes to elevate growth efforts across the organization.
The ideal candidate:
- 3+ years of experience in product growth with a focus on conversion optimization and onboarding funnels, ideally within a B2C subscription startup.
- Proven expertise in designing and analyzing rigorous A/B tests while managing cross-functional teams of engineers and designers to deliver growth outcomes.
- Exceptional balance of data-driven rigour and intuition for premium brand aesthetics, ensuring rapid testing never compromises editorial quality.
